What's confusing is that Custom Code is the trademark name of the company who offer the remaps. JBS are, in effect, a dealer for them.

There are different levels of CC map available: 1, 2 and 3 generally. 1 is generic with 2 and 3 offering progressive amount of tweakability, usually if you have other performance modifications that the map can make use of.
